First Link Priority - October 8, 2009 by admin

I just sat through an hour and a half webinar from Dan Thies formerly of Stompernet and all I really got out of it was his theory of “First Link Priority” which he believes to be a Google bug where the search engine values the first link on the home page more than any other link on the page. I guess everybody who has “Home” as their first link is screwed.  Other highlights from the show? Page sculpting is not something you need to be doing unless you have thousands of pages on your site, Content is king, Make your viewers love you, Duplicate content is bad, duh - nonetheless Dan seems to be down with OPC or Other Peoples Content and using their RSS feeds to fill his spam blogs. I guess as long as you change the title and add a paragraph it’s not content theft;)  Dan also mentions that It’s better to rank in the Top Three of Google than the Top Ten.  Amazing stuff…

Freebies - Some free places to get a link or two. - September 12, 2009 by admin

I’m a  miser and there’s nothing I like more than free things.

With about 10 minutes of work you can create free blogs at wordpress.com and Vox.cox All it takes is an e-mail address and a little creativity.  These are not as SEO friendly as hosting your own wordpress blog on your own server but they are 100% free with zero hosting fees.

While I’m on the subject of great free things I’m sure most of you realize that g-mail is the greatest free thing since sliced bread but if not I highly recommend creating an account(s) for your SEO Campaigns.

The best free thing on the planet has to be the Firefox  browser and all of the free SEO tools that are available, my favorite of these being Search Status which allows quick access to meta data, nofollow highlighting, whois, indexed pages, backlinks, keyword density and more.

Speaking of Firefox I used to suffer from Multiple Personality Disorder with all of my different on-line persona’s for different SEO Campaigns. These days I just set up a different Firefox Profile for each of my clients.  To set up a new firefox profile all you have to do on a windows box is select Start -> Run and then type firefox.exe -P and hit enter. For more detail take a look at the following link: http://lifehacker.com/231646/geek-to-live–manage-multiple-firefox-profiles
